Nowadays cyberthreats are everywhere and new cyber-attacks occur on a daily basis. Whether counting
data breaches, individual ID thefts, system outages from hacker attacks or vulnerabilities detected to
critical infrastructure, the growing numbers are staggering. As such, continuous education and training
upon new technologies/software are vital either for cyber-security and IT personnel and for
organizations in general. Cyber Range (CR) technology in the last few years came as a key tool for
reducing the skills gap between organizations and their infrastructure .For more and more universities,
enterprises, nonprofit groups and governments around the globe, the answer is to build, join or expand
a cyber range. The concept is not new, but the explosion in interest in Cyber Ranges is clear. In the
present dissertation, we will present some of the key use-cases of CRs and we will focus on the
educational application and we will state our experience deploying and testing CyTrONE, a complete
open-source integrated Cybersecurity Training Framework.
“Cyber ranges are well-defined controlled virtual environments used in cybersecurity training as an
efficient way for trainees to gain practical knowledge through hands-on activities.”
